This is my first book by Ellery Adams, and I didn’t know what to expect. I liked the narrator but wish that she would have changed her voice between characters. At times, she was rather dull. The storyline was a slow pace at building up to the climax. I also thought that the description of pottery was a bit of an overkill. If you enjoy making pottery and learning about different kilns, this book is definitely for you.
Molly is a local reporter and has been assigned to report on the different pottery artist. She tags along with her mother to an event. Unfortunately, one of the well known collectors turns up dead, and Molly vows to find his killer. The reason why Molly feels compeled t o solve this mystery was not disclosed.
I liked Molly and the other supporting characters, but I felt that something was missing. Too much time was spent on the background of pottery and not enough on character building. I will read the next book in this series to determine if I want to move forward.
